The Ultimate Guide to Spider Bushings in Mining Machinery

When it comes to mining machinery, one component that is critical to the performance and longevity of the equipment is the spider bushing. This guide will explore everything you need to know about spider bushings, their importance, types, installation, maintenance, and more.

What is a Spider Bushing?

A spider bushing is a crucial component within various types of mining machinery. These bushings serve as connection points in the machinery, particularly in the drives of crushers and mills. Their role as a pivot point enables smooth functioning and reduces friction, which in turn minimizes wear and tear on both the bushing and the machine as a whole.

Importance of Spider Bushings in Mining Machinery

Spider bushings significantly contribute to the overall efficiency and durability of mining equipment. By facilitating smooth movement and alignment, they avoid unnecessary wear on other crucial components. Moreover, high-quality spider bushings enhance productivity by reducing downtime due to maintenance or equipment failure.

Types of Spider Bushings

There are several types of spider bushings, each designed for specific applications and machinery:

  • Standard Spider Bushings: Commonly used in various mining machinery, made from durable materials.
  • Heavy-Duty Spider Bushings: Designed for high-load applications and provide extra wear resistance.
  • Specialized Spider Bushings: Customized for specific types of machinery or operating conditions.
  • Composite Spider Bushings: Made from composite materials to improve performance and lifespan.

Materials Used for Spider Bushings

Spider bushings can be made from various materials, each providing different advantages:

  • Bronze: Offers good wear resistance and is commonly used in general applications.
  • Steel: Known for its strength and durability; often used in heavy-duty bushings.
  • Polyurethane: Provides excellent resistance to wear and chemicals, ideal for harsh environments.
  • Nylon: A lightweight option that offers good corrosion resistance.

Installation of Spider Bushings

Installing spider bushings correctly is essential for optimal performance. Here’s a general guide on how to properly install these components:

  1. Preparation: Ensure the machinery is powered down and locked out for safety.
  2. Removal: Carefully remove the existing bushing without damaging the housing.
  3. Cleaning: Clean the bushing area thoroughly to avoid contamination.
  4. Lubrication: Apply a suitable lubricant to the new bushing if required.
  5. Installation: Insert the new spider bushing, ensuring it is seated properly.
  6. Testing: Reassemble and test the machinery to ensure everything is functioning as expected.

Maintenance of Spider Bushings

Regular maintenance of spider bushings can prolong their lifespan and enhance machinery performance:

  • Regular Inspections: Check bushings regularly for signs of wear and damage.
  • Lubrication: Ensure proper lubrication is maintained to reduce friction and wear.
  • Alignment Checks: Verify that the equipment is properly aligned to prevent undue stress on the bushings.
  • Replacement: Replace any worn or damaged bushings promptly to ensure continued performance.

Common Issues with Spider Bushings

While spider bushings are durable, they can encounter several issues:

  • Wear and Tear: Over time, bushings can become worn due to constant friction.
  • Corrosion: Exposure to certain environments can lead to corrosion, particularly with metal bushings.
  • Misalignment: Improper installation or wear can cause misalignment, leading to equipment stress.
  • Overheating: Poor lubrication or high friction can cause overheating.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. What is the purpose of a spider bushing?

The purpose of a spider bushing is to serve as a connection point that facilitates smooth motion within mining equipment, thereby reducing wear and enhancing performance.

2. How do I know when to replace my spider bushing?

You should replace your spider bushing if you notice excessive wear, signs of damage, or if the equipment exhibits misalignment or unusual noises.

3. What materials are used for spider bushings?

Spider bushings can be made from various materials including bronze, steel, polyurethane, and nylon, each suited for different applications.

4. What maintenance is required for spider bushings?

Regular inspections, proper lubrication, and alignment checks are critical for the maintenance of spider bushings.

5. Can spider bushings be customized?

Yes, spider bushings can be customized based on the specific requirements of the machine and the working conditions.

Conclusion

Spider bushings are a fundamental component in mining machinery, ensuring smooth operation and extending the life of the equipment. Understanding their functionality, proper installation, and maintenance can significantly enhance reliability and productivity within mining operations.
